Web1) Diabetes. Diabetes is on the rise in communities across Canada, but First Nations are being hit particularly hard. Expert Dr. Stewart Harris describes the disease’s rate of increase in the Indigenous population as “horrendously high”. Harris notes that up to 40% of adults living on First Nations reserves have been condition. Chlamydia is one of the most commonly reported STDs today, and the most common infection in the U.S. with ~1.8M reported cases in 2024. WebThe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) reports that about 25.2 million Americans have hay fever, 24.0 million have asthma and 12.1 million are living with COPD 2 3 5.
